Yes, you can ask for back support. And Florida is very aggressive in their enforcement, usually suspending the DL of a noncustodial parent for failure to pay even a couple months of support. HOWEVER... When this situation is approached in court or mediation, the back support will most likely be negotiated to a lesser amount, and current support then established. Destroying a guy for $50G isn't a good way to guarantee future support payments. But all those things can be determined when the numbers come forth in mediation, which is where most of these things go in Florida. Good luck, hope things work out.
